“I stopped by Bazaar after having a rather sour experience down the street at another retro store. For context I was about 45 minutes from home so I don’t typically venture up as far as Nashua. The store set up looked really nice and the aesthetic was chill. After browsing the shelves of PS2 for a few seconds I noticed they had Jak X Combat Racing for $14 over CIB PriceCharting, now I bring that up because that game is $12 all day long on eBay and then $6 shipping but not $26…especially when you can easily get a copy for $8 on eBay with shipping costs barely exceeding the $16-18 figure. After seeing their low to mid range priced games it was clear that some were priced fair and decent and others I had no idea where they got their pricing from. I then went over to the heavy hitter case…when I tell you virtually every ps2 game I looked at (except Persona 4 I think that was priced fair) was well past CIB price charting. I get a store has overhead but danggg $350 for Def Jam FFNY when you can get a CIB copy on eBay for $160…oh and Silent Hill 3 for $400 is also ludicrous when you see numerous copies sold at $260-280 last week. The guy working was incredibly friendly, helpful, and knowledgeable. I ended up picking up a couple games that were fairly priced but safe to say I won’t be going out of my way to go back unless they fix their pricing.”
